At Mölnlycke, we don’t just sell products—we help transform care.
We’re passionate about making a real difference in patients' lives—and we’re looking for a Nurse or Physical Therapist who shares that passion. If you're a wound care expert with a strong post-acute background—think home health, skilled nursing, long-term care or DME—and clinical experience managing lower extremity swelling with compression, we want to hear from you.
As a Wound Care Certified Clinical Specialist on our Post-Acute team, you'll be a vital link between our wound care solutions and the healthcare professionals who use them. You’ll work alongside our sales team to deliver education, drive adoption, and improve patient outcomes—all while bringing your deep clinical expertise to the field.
What You'll Do:
- Collaborate with Strategic Accounts and Sales teams to drive clinical strategy and support growth in top-priority accounts.
- Lead engaging product and clinical education sessions, including peer-to-peer programs, professional development events, and QIP (Quality Improvement Project) initiatives.
- Support our salesforce in the field—training new hires, mentoring experienced reps, and reinforcing clinical best practices.
- Build meaningful relationships with clinicians, advocate partners, and key influencers in the wound care space.
- Serve as a clinical resource across departments—including Marketing, Strategic Accounts, and Business Development—to ensure alignment with business goals.
- Provide input on new product development, participate in clinical trials, and support market launches.
- Represent Mölnlycke at industry associations and events.
- This role will cover the US; Overnight Travel 65% - 75%. Preferred locations will be Central US near major airport

- Bachelor’s degree in Nursing, Physical Therapy, or a related specialty required; Master’s degree preferred.
- Current Wound Care certification required:
- CWOCN® (Certified Wound, Ostomy, and Continence Nurse)
- CWCN® (Certified Wound Care Nurse)
- CWON® (Certified Wound Ostomy Nurse)
- CWS® (Certified Wound Specialist)
- 5–7 years of progressively responsible experience as a certified wound care clinician.
- In-depth knowledge of chronic wound management, especially venous leg ulcers (VLUs) and compression therapy.
- Solid experience in post-acute care environments, including home health, long-term care, and skilled nursing.
- Strong industry and clinical network is a plus.
- Comfortable presenting to both large and small clinical groups.
- Passionate about patient care, clinical education, and driving real-world outcomes.

About Mölnlycke
Mölnlycke is a world-leading medical products and solutions company that equips healthcare professionals to achieve the best patient, clinical and economic outcomes.
Our business is organized into four business areas: Wound Care, Operating Room Solutions, Gloves and Antiseptics. Customer centricity, sustainability, and digitalization are at the heart of everything we do.
Mölnlycke employs around 8,400 people. The company headquarters are in Gothenburg, Sweden and we operate in more than 100 countries worldwide. Since 2007, the company has been part of Investor AB, an engaged owner of high-quality, global companies which was founded by the Wallenberg family in 1916.
